I was training a pet for someone last night and I messed up the spelling of name for the pet when giving it the commands to name it. No big deal, I thought. I'll just reissue the commands with the correct spelling and the pet will have the correct name. No luck. When I retrained the pet with at least 5 commands (i.e. "Name attack", "Name stay", etc.) it still won't take the new, correct name. I couldn't figure it out and eventually just had to give the person their pet with the incorrect name. The only tricky part was I giving the pet some multiple word commands sometimes (e.g. "Follow me") that might have confused the name filter. In order to check that, I made all the commands single letter commands and then issued the commands with the correct name followed by the command. Still no luck -- the old name stuck. Anyone else have any experience with this?

FYI the pet was a horned rasp if that makes any difference.
